Charity Super.Mkt to open debut outlet store at Gloucester Quays

Retail Focus

Charity Super.Mkt will bring together a curated collection of pre-loved fashion and accessories, including vintage denim, sports- and streetwear. The 4,000 sq ft store will launch at the outlet on March 14 th , introducing its popular ‘second-hand department store’ concept to a key entrance off High Orchard Street.
